Hiking, eating and relaxing in an 18th century Spa near Oviedo
Overview
You start in Parque de Invierno in the south of Oviedo. The route follows an old railway line, about which your guide tells you more during the hike. The car-free road starts in the park but soon leads through the Asturian countryside. You walk through old train tunnels and cross Asturias' most important river, the Nalon. During your hike the guide tells you more about the natural surroundings, history, culture and gastronomy of Asturias.
After 10k, you arrive at the Spa in Las Caldas where you spend 2.5 hours in its warm water and saunas. After this, you enjoy a well-deserved Menu del Dia (three-course menu) in one of the village's restaurants. Then, a private car brings you back to Oviedo.
